Job Summary
Telecom Senior Software Engineer will design, build, and maintain software and systems for communication networks, focusing on coding, testing, integrating, and optimizing network performance, security, and user experience. The role involves working with APIs, protocols, hardware, and cross‑functional teams to ensure reliable, efficient data exchange.
Key Responsibilities- Software Development:
Code, test, and maintain telecom applications, focusing on Genesys Cloud UCaaS and CCaaS, VoIP, chat and email, and data services. - Performance Optimization:
Enhance network efficiency, reliability, and security. - Protocol Implementation:
Work with networking protocols and standards. - Collaboration:
Partner with network engineers, architects, and other teams. - Troubleshooting & Maintenance:
Debug issues and ensure smooth operation. - Documentation:
Create technical specifications, network diagrams, and system documentation.
